Tango Loud Speaker
using revolutionary three stages tension/pressure conversion technology.
First stage = fixed driver with maximum tension on the cabinet, let all drivers produce
maximum air pressure (energy) inside enclosure.
Second stage = use nature material (woods), breaking resonance material in use must be
opposite to the driver’s material breaking resonance, so is free for use any good
performance driver(s) to reach resonance frequencies we want . By placing these material
at strategy point(s), they cancel the standing wave created by air pressure produced from
drivers, and the density of material converse part of pressure into tension. This tension is
very useful to equalize the pressure inside the mid & high driver’s compartments.
Third stage = open some small ports (few mm) on & behind the cabinet to evacuate excess
pressure. The precision of these ports are +/- half mm.
Advantage of this technology avoids using damping technique, any kind of (including air
flow) damping technique will cause lost of harmonics & frequencies roll off, unwanted
resonance etc. Tension/pressure conversion technique offer a well control enclosure, large
frequencies extension produced by electronic system . Energy is completely recycled. So
the speakers have no compression, no stress, and never aggressive. Give listener(s)
maximum musical listening enjoyment.
• Three ways, physically separated (low, mid, high) 12db/octave crossover.
• Frequency response of 18 Hz ~ 25 KHz with silk dome tweeter.
• Efficiency: 89 db
Per speaker
• 3 x 8” woofers
• 1 x 5” midrange
• 1 x silk dome tweeter (diamond tweeter optional)
• Cabinet: MDF with walnut solid wood at horizontal layers, including the bottom platform
